Job Description:

Sr. DevOps Engineer – Yard Management System 

 

About the Role As a Sr. DevOps Engineer at Kaleris, you will play a critical role in the deployment, scalability, and reliability of our mission-critical Yard Management System (YMS). You will work closely with development, cloud operations, and product teams to design, build, and support robust cloud-native solutions that power some of the world’s largest supply chain operations. 

 

You will own the end-to-end cloud deployment lifecycle across multiple cloud providers, design high-availability architectures, and ensure seamless integrations between our YMS and customer systems (TMS, WMS, ERP, etc.). 

 

Key Responsibilities 

  • Collaborate with engineering and product teams to design, deploy, and maintain highly available, multi-region, multi-AZ applications on AWS and Azure. 
  • Architect and implement robust Disaster Recovery (DR) strategies across cloud platforms  
  • Build automation for deployment, monitoring, and self-healing to minimize downtime and proactively resolve issues. 
  • Ensure security best practices are embedded into all cloud solutions (Network security, encryption, compliance). 
  • Optimize system performance, scalability, and cost efficiency through configuration tuning and infrastructure as code. 
  • Design and implement integrations between customer TMS/WMS platforms and Kaleris YMS using APIs, messaging services, and secure data flows. 
  • Troubleshoot complex production issues and drive continuous improvement in reliability and operational excellence. 

 

Required Qualifications 

  • 5+ years of hands-on experience with cloud architecture on AWS and Azure (EKS, AKS, EC2, S3, VPC, RDS, Lambda, SNS, SQS, Azure VMs, ). 
  • Strong expertise in DevOps practices and tools — GitHub, Jenkins, Spacelift, ArgoCD, Terraform, Docker, Kubernetes, CI/CD pipelines, Infrastructure as Code. 
  • Deep experience designing and implementing Disaster Recovery architectures in AWS and Azure. 
  • Strong PostgreSQL DBA skills (performance tuning, high availability, replication). 
  • Proficiency in scripting and programming (Python, Bash, PowerShell; Ruby/Ruby on Rails a plus). 
  • Solid experience with Linux (primary) and Windows environments. 
  • In-depth knowledge of web technologies: Unicorn, Nginx, load balancing, caching (Memcached/Redis). 
  • Strong problem-solving, troubleshooting, and critical thinking skills in high-availability, mission-critical environments. 
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ills; fluent in English. 

Nice-to-Haves 

  • Experience with Google Cloud Platform (GCP). 
  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or related field. 
  • Cloud certifications (AWS Solutions Architect / DevOps Engineer, Azure Administrator / Architect, etc.). 
  • Familiarity with monitoring/observability tools (CloudWatch, Azure Monitor, Prometheus, Grafana, etc.).
